Transaction 58b936a282893fc38ddf082f71190064773bf1115307c6533f7bc60495fdc48e
4 Input
2 Outputs
- 58b936a282893fc38ddf082f71190064773bf1115307c6533f7bc60495fdc48e:0
- 58b936a282893fc38ddf082f71190064773bf1115307c6533f7bc60495fdc48e:1
value 1120000
address 1L5CgxGTcZGBVC9j15XPTfEAiZPLxvZF6S
value 2591263
address 3BMEXdkrxxTfw6SmHtMCqrRWH2YS2BTa7R